Discovery
Tucked away in a corner of the shopping district was an 80 year old tea roaster. It spun rhythmically, toasting local teas from vivid green to rich brown. As the leaves cooked the most comforting gentle aroma smell spilled out onto the street. I loved to watch as the locals were invited in to share a fresh cup of hojicha.
